When Phyllis Schlafly endorsed Donald Trump, the wheels started to come off her right-wing empire and allies blame the trouble on Ted Cruz. One of the right-wings most prominent empires is reeling and its president says its Ted Cruzs fault. Eagle Forum, a conglomerate of conservative groups which anti-feminist icon Phyllis Schlafly started in 1972, has been rocked by inner turmoil over the last week that has pit family members against each other. And the groups head, Ed Martin, says Cruzs campaign is using its much-discussed dirty tricks to sow conflict in the organization as revenge for Schlaflys endorsement...
